Overview

A casual, rpg, simulation game by Digital Tectonics, LLC, published by Digital Tectonics, LLC — single-player. It is in Early Access.

Steam’s own one-line description: “Commanding a starship, you’ll trade goods across the galaxy, evade cosmic threats, and grow your trading empire. Do you have what it takes to outmaneuver rivals and become a trading legend? Take command of your destiny in Epic Space Trader, your journey to the stars begins now!”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.
